Brandon Villa is a former coach depot with site comprising a detached residence probably constructed in the 1960’s together with a block built workshop and a mostly hard surfaced yard. The residential property is in good condition although of course it has to be demolished as part of the scheme.
In total the site extends to approximately 2 acres, it is therefore a development that benefits from a large percentage of open space. Agricultural land lies immediately to the south of the property with both near and far-reaching views.
Brandon Villa is situated on the southernmost fringe of the city of Hereford adjacent to the main A49 trunk road. The site is elevated and benefits from outstanding views over south Herefordshire. It is easily accessible to the city centre a short drive away.
The proposed development blends in well with the existing dwellings situated along Grafton Lane with the benefit of the larger detached properties taking full advantage of the location.
Mains water and electricity are available for connection.
Mains drainage connection is situated on the A49, see full drainage report.
Freehold with vacant possession.
The adjoining property Brandon Villa does have a drainage right across the site and a septic tank. The proposed development has been designed around this reservation of rights.

Outline planning permission was granted on 10th January 2023 under application code 214452 for the proposed demolition of the existing dwelling and garage buildings and replacing them with 10 dwellings and associated works as per the attached scheme.
